The Nifty Financial Services index is designed to reflect the behavior and performance of the financial services sector in India. It includes 20 stocks from various sub-sectors such as banking, insurance, housing finance, and asset management. The index is a popular choice among investors looking to diversify their portfolios and tap into the growth potential of India's financial sector.

Investing in the Nifty Financial Services index can be done through various methods, each with its own set of advantages and considerations.
Investing directly in the stocks of companies within the Nifty Financial Services index allows you to tailor your portfolio to your specific investment goals and risk tolerance. You can buy shares of companies like HDFC Bank, ICICI Bank, Bajaj Finance, and SBI Life Insurance through a brokerage account.
For those looking for a more diversified approach, investing in index funds or exchange-traded funds (ETFs) that track the Nifty Financial Services index can be a good option. These funds offer exposure to the entire index, reducing the risk associated with individual stock investments.
Mutual funds that focus on the financial services sector can also be a viable option. These funds are managed by professional fund managers who actively select stocks within the sector, aiming to deliver high returns to investors.
While the Nifty Financial Services index offers the potential for high returns, it's essential to be aware of the risks involved.
The financial services sector can be subject to significant market volatility, influenced by factors such as interest rate changes, regulatory developments, and economic conditions.
The financial services sector is heavily regulated, and changes in regulations can impact the performance of companies within the sector.
For banks and NBFCs, credit risk is a significant concern. Deterioration in asset quality can adversely affect their financial performance and, consequently, their stock prices.
